Yellow-billed Cuckoo

September 23, 2022, London, Ontario

I rarely see Yellow-bill Cuckoos.  In the Spring, they can be heard from the treetops well hidden in deciduous trees.  I saw one a couple of days ago but didn't get a good photo.  Today, it was up high in a dead tree preening.  This is the best I've seen a Yellow-billed Cuckoo!  

They are slender, long-tailed birds with a downcurved, yellow lower mandible bill.  Cuckoos eat heavily on caterpillars and other insects.  They winter in South America.
